18duangduang
18duangduang
全部文章
分类
未归档(23)
计算几何(1)
题解(71)
归档
标签
去牛客网
登录
/
注册
xby的博客
巨菜
TA的专栏
46篇文章
1人订阅
每日一题
14篇文章
876人学习
2019牛客暑假多校赛补题
10篇文章
914人学习
Codeforces
3篇文章
771人学习
2020牛客暑假多校赛补题
4篇文章
764人学习
2020HDU暑假多校赛补题
6篇文章
857人学习
2020牛客国庆集训派对
1篇文章
774人学习
网络模型工程化专题( VC++ 2017 )
3篇文章
1374人学习
常考题
1篇文章
969人学习
扩散模型学习
4篇文章
423人学习
全部文章
(共98篇)
位数差
大致题意:给定一个序列,求 . 表示 和 十进制下的位数差.分析:方法一:离散+树状数组我们可以逆序遍历序列,计算当前 作为 的左参数的贡献,那么我们与 相加能产生数位差 .举个例子:能至少产生一位数位差,设比 大的最小十进制数位 ,那么 的大小一定要大于等于 .依次枚举至少产生两位数位差.......
树状数组
分治
2020-07-03
0
1076
厦门大学“网宿杯“17届程序设计竞赛决赛(同步赛)H.时间管理
大致题意:一个序列,可以执行两种操作。 对区间 内的元素依次对x取 ,然后将结果赋值给 . 求区间元素和。 分析:这道题跟区间开方思路类似。每次对一个区间进行gcd的话一般会有大部分会变成1,可以用一些小技巧来保证复杂度不会太差,用一个tag变量去标记一下这个区间是不是全都相等,再用...
线段树
区间gcd
2020-06-01
0
626
厦门大学“网宿杯“17届程序设计竞赛决赛(同步赛) F. 这题多捞啊
规律题,挂一个暴力打表的代码。 #include<bits/stdc++.h> using namespace std; int a[1005]; int n; int vis[2005],b[1005]; int ans; void dfs( int x,int y ) {...
暴力背包搜索
2020-06-01
0
584
厦门大学“网宿杯“17届程序设计竞赛决赛(同步赛)E.芜湖起飞
1.三分+最短路参考 苟且的狮子 博客 https://blog.nowcoder.net/n/1fb0276367aa44df861b17f185653058 #include<bits/stdc++.h> #define ll long long #define pr pair...
最短路
三分
2020-06-01
0
573
逆序数
树状数组简单应用,逆序数转换为:求前i个数小于x的和。 #include<bits/stdc++.h> #define lowbit(x) x&(-x) using namespace std; typedef long long ll; const int maxn=2e5+...
树状数组
2020-05-29
5
696
【每日一题】5月28日 Protecting the Flowers
来自专栏
大致题意: 给定 头牛,每头牛每分钟都会造成破坏 ,农夫可以将牛拉回牛栏里面花费的时间是 .请问农夫拉回牛的顺序是多少可以使得破坏最少。 分析:贪心。考虑第 头牛和第 头牛,哪头先拉入牛栏.如果 先 后,那么破坏为:.如果 先 后,那么破坏为: .要使得破坏程度最少,即:化简: 那么我们就按照上...
贪心
2020-05-28
1
751
Codeforces Round #645 (Div. 2)
来自专栏
D. The Best Vacation 大致题意:规定一个日历有 个月,每个月有 天,在第 个月的第 天活动你可以获得 的贡献,你只能连续 天活动,请问你能获得的最大贡献是多少. 分析:方法一:尺取法.考虑我们选的天数是连续,那么对应月份也是连续的,并且假设中间月份的天数都是取得到的,但是还可以...
尺取法
2020-05-28
0
729
【每日一题】5月27日 货币系统
来自专栏
题目大意:有n中货币,每种货币都有无限多个,问是否可以简化货币个数,使得能表示的数个数不变。 分析:容易想到货币中最小的面值肯定要留下,那么考虑第二小的货币是否可以去掉,如果第二小的货币是最小货币的倍数,那么就能去掉。那么考虑第i小的货币是否能够留下,那么我们是要查看已留下的货币能否表示当前的货币...
多重背包
2020-05-27
0
627
【每日一题】5月26日 [JSOI2007]建筑抢修
来自专栏
题目大意:给定n个任务,每个任务完成所需时间和截止完成时间,求最多能完成多少个任务. 分析:考虑贪心策略。我们每次选择任务完成一定是要最后完成任务的时间尽可能的小,并且当前的时间加上完成当前选择任务的时间一定要小于任务的截止时间才有效。这个我们可以将所有任务按照截止时间排序。那么对于当前时间加上任务...
堆
2020-05-27
2
664
【每日一题】5月25日 小AA的数列
来自专栏
题目大意:小AA找到了一个数列,她想要知道这个数列中所有长度为偶数的区间异或和之和 。后来她发现这个问题太简单了,于是她加了一个限制,要求区间长度在[L,R]之间, 参考wxyww的优美代码. https://blog.nowcoder.net/n/b1816a1594eb41389e78659...
前缀和
2020-05-27
0
663
首页
上一页
1
2
3
4
5
6
7
8
9
10
下一页
末页